Or even better, change the default IP address for the admin login. This attack relies on a bunch of hidden iframes loading IPs that are common default addresses of the admin login page.
Let's assume the users is on 192.168.50.0/24 can his attack figure that out?
a+'.'+b+'.'+c+'.'+d
where a=192 b=168 c=0-255 b=0-255
Of course this could be any private network address range[1]. Next you would use document.write or .innertext to make these iframes. Personally I wouldn't stop at the first one. I would log all the frames that loaded into an array and from there test them further. I would also get the users IP address and tack on :80, :8080, :21, ect and see what I am presented with- web torrent frontends, ftp servers, ect.
